Residential innovations have substantially improved how individuals manage their residences by making everyday jobs simpler and more efficient. Using automation programming, many activities that would typically call for manual effort can now be managed remotely or set to operate on a schedule. Many modern-day home automation services are very prevalent and essential to our every day lives. For examples, smart thermostats are often incorporated into many homes to change and control indoor temperature remotely or instantly, based upon daily routines or climate condition. Likewise, speech assistants are becoming more popular home technology examples for allowing voice activated control of lights and home devices. This level of automation and command not just saves time but has also been exceptionally effective for enhancing ease of access for those experiencing physical limitations, by reducing the requirement for hands to control things. As a result of this, practicality and automation have become centralised functions of modern-day home life, providing improved levels of convenience and regulation.

When it concerns home security and security, home technology plays a crucial role in improving modern-day security solutions. Traditional security systems have seen considerable enhancements through smart innovations, permitting individuals to gain access to real-time monitoring and instant notifications. Key components of these systems consist of smart doorbells, with digital cameras, which are enabling residents to see and interact with visitors, even when they are away. Additionally, movement sensing units, cameras and smart locks have been commonly used for adding a higher level of control over who can enter the home and when. Additionally, many of these systems can be managed through cell phone apps, providing users remote access to their security systems at any moment. One of the most important advantages of smart home technology is its capability to enhance energy efficiency and promote more eco-friendly practices. Smart home solutions are assisting many modern-day households to use energy in a more regulated way by creating the capability to monitor and manage electrical power, heating and water use. Some examples of this may consist of smart lighting systems, which immediately switch off when a room is empty.
